Slave Assertions

The slave BFM performs protocol error checking via built-in assertions.

AXI4

_

CONFIG_MAX_OUTSTANDING_WR

Configures the maximum number of
outstanding write requests from the
master that can be processed by the
slave. The slave back-pressures the
master by setting the signal
AWREADY=0b0 if this value is
exceeded.
Default = 0.

AXI4

_

CONFIG_MAX_OUTSTANDING_RD

Configures the maximum number of
outstanding read requests from the
master that can be processed by the
slave. The slave back-pressures the
master by setting the signal
ARREADY=0b0 if this value is
exceeded.
Default = 0.

AXI4

_

CONFIG_NUM_OUTSTANDING_WR_

PHASE

Holds the number of outstanding write
phases from the master that can be
processed by the slave.
Default = 0.

AXI4

_

CONFIG_NUM_OUTSTANDING_RD_

PHASE

Holds the number of outstanding read
phases to the master that can be
processed by the slave.
Default = 0.

Error Detection

AXI4_CONFIG_ENABLE_ALL_
ASSERTIONS

Global enable/disable of all assertion
checks in the BFM.
0 = disabled
1 = enabled (default)

AXI_CONFIG_ENABLE_ASSERTION

Individual enable/disable of assertion
check in the BFM.
0 = disabled
1 = enabled (default)
